If you’re a couple that’s in the Coping Season, this episode is for you! We’ll be exploring how couples deal with relationship stresses and learn how to communicate more effectively.
This episode is part of my limited Sandbox Spotlight series, which features interviews with real-life couples talking about their real-life experiences moving through the 4 Relationship Seasons. It’s honest, raw, and a reminder that we all go through ups and downs!
My guests for this episode are Alina and Mario, who have been together for over 11 years and are raising their 3-year-old daughter.
Alina and Mario were in the Coasting/Connecting Season before COVID, and have been in the Coping Season ever since. The reality of the pandemic has impacted many couples and families, and I’m grateful that Alina & Mario share their experience with such honesty and courage. Joining Couple’s Sandbox has helped them learn to connect through the challenges, and to find compassion for each other along the journey.
In this interview, we talk about how Alina & Mario have been able to keep empathy in their relationship by consistently expressing what they need, and how they feel during the Coping Season.
In this episode of Couplehood, you’ll discover:
● How to have empathy during the Coping Season
● The importance of small shifts in nurturing your relationship
● How being open-minded with your partner leads to a shared vision
